What Is HPHT Lab Grown Diamond ? The high temperature and high pressure (HPHT) method evolved from the catalytic method has become the main method for synthesizing gem-quality diamonds. The temperature and pressure used in this method are lower than those of the direct method, and the conversion of carbonaceous raw materials to diamond is promoted by adding catalysts such as iron and nickel. The role of the catalyst is to speed up the synthesis process and reduce the required temperature and pressure. Lab Grown Diamonds VS Natural Diamonds First-Lab grown diamonds have the same composition, physical properties, chemical properties and optical properties as natural diamonds, but they are grown in different environments. Second-In 2018, the US FTC deleted the word natural in natural diamonds, changed it to mineral diamonds, and included lab grown diamonds in the diamond trade. Thirdly-Lab grown diamonds have the same identification system and certificates as natural diamonds

1953 Swedish compnay develops 40 small diamond crystals
1954 Dr.General Electric Hall led a team to cultivate diamonds using HPHT technology
1963 Chinese first artificial diamond was born
1970 GE successfully grows large gem-quality diamonds
1982 Japanese Sumitomo Group creates a 1.2-carat diamond
2012-2017 Lab grown diamonds apprear in Jewelry market
2018-2022 FTC adds lab-grown diamonds to diamond trade

HPHT diamonds are grown in a small chamber inside a device that can generate extremely high pressures. The carbon feedstock, such as graphite, in the chamber is melted in a metallic co-solvent composed of elements such as iron (Fe), nickel (Ni), cobalt (Co), etc., thereby reducing the temperature and pressure required for diamond growth. The carbon material then moves to the cooler diamond seed crystal with the aid of a co-solvent and crystallizes thereon, forming a synthetic diamond crystal. The crystallization process takes days to weeks to form one or more crystals.It is mainly used to make various jewelry such as crowns, diamond rings, earrings, bracelets, necklaces, rings, etc. it can also be inlaid on mobile phones, notebooks, watches, cars and other items, mainly playing a decorative role to improve the added value and appearance of products.
